DMS 317

Cardiovascular Principles in Sonographic Imaging

University of Wisconsin-La Crosse · UGRD · Fall 2026

1 section
Add to a schedule

Catalog description

This course discusses cardiovascular anatomy, ultrasound image orientation, scan planes, routine views, sonographic anatomy, the normal ultrasound exam protocol for the echocardiogram, left ventricle function indicators, hemodynamics and Doppler applications to echocardiography, spectral Doppler measurements, indirect measurements, Doppler methods, right heart pressures, and introductory echocardiography findings in the following disease states: aortic stenosis, aortic regurgitation, mitral stenosis, and mitral regurgitation assessment. Prerequisite: admission to Diagnostic Medical Sonography Program. Offered Fall.
